View Web Site Addresses When You Hover Over a Link in Safari

Some security awareness training programs advise hovering over a link to view its "real" address before clicking, but Safari on macOS does not show a link or URL on hover by default. Enabling the status bar restores this behavior.

Resolution

  1. Open Safari.
  2. Click the View menu.
  3. Select Show Status Bar (usually the fifth option in the menu).

Once the status bar is enabled, the full address or hover text appears in the bottom-left corner of the browser whenever you hover over a link.
